CoSiN₃ is a ternary nitride compound combining cobalt, silicon, and nitrogen, representing an emerging material class within hard ceramic nitrides and refractory compounds. This is primarily a research-phase material investigated for its potential as a hard coating, wear-resistant phase, or structural ceramic component, particularly in high-temperature and abrasive environments where conventional nitrides may fall short. The cobalt-silicon-nitrogen system offers potential advantages in thermal stability and hardness compared to binary nitrides, though industrial applications remain limited pending further development of processing routes and property validation.
